Overview

Lei Dong is affiliated with Nanjing University in China and has contributed extensively to research in the fields of Biochemistry, Genetics and Molecular Biology, as well as Medicine. Their work spans multiple subfields including Molecular Biology, Biomedical Engineering, Immunology, Water Science and Technology, and Renewable Energy, Sustainability and the Environment.

The scientist's research focuses on advanced biochemical and molecular processes, with significant investigations into topics such as Advanced oxidation water treatment, Advanced Photocatalysis Techniques, Environmental remediation with nanomaterials, MicroRNA in disease regulation, Immune cells in cancer, RNA Interference and Gene Delivery, and Liver physiology and pathology.
